What is the order of operation? What does that mean? 

mathematical rules that say which mathematical operation comes first and the order to solve the numerical expression.

What do we do when we have brackets? 

We treat them at parentheses and solve what is inside using order of operations.

What are some keywords for addition and subtraction?

Add: plus, added, sum

Subtraction: minus, less, less than, the difference

What operation does each letter stand for? PEMDAS

Parentheses

Exponent

Multiplication 

Division 

Addition 

Subtraction

What are the keywords of multiplication and division?

Multiplication: times, product

Division: divided, quotient
